Veterans’ Employment: Resources and Career Opportunities
Landing a job after military service can be tough, but numerous programs are offered to assist former service members. Federal organizations like the Department of Labor and the Department of Veterans Affairs provide professional guidance , training programs , and job fairs. Furthermore, organizations and community agencies are eagerly seeking skilled individuals with a service record. Common career paths include information technology , medical services , logistics , and administration. Utilizing these options can provide a fulfilling professional life .

Inclusive Hiring: Jobs for LGBTQ+, Women, Veterans & People with Disabilities
Organizations are increasingly recognizing the value of inclusive hiring practices. Expanding opportunities for marginalized populations— such as LGBTQ+ people, females, veterans , and people with disabilities —isn't just ethically right; it's a beneficial commercial decision. A diverse staff brings new perspectives, improves creativity , and strengthens organizational image . To effectively implement such policies, evaluate strategies like de-identified resume reviews , adaptable application processes, and collaborations with targeted community organizations .
